Game Reporter: Mark Perry 11/18/2003 [UPDATE] Survey of console gamers comes up with a mixed bag of preferences. GameSpot talks to the survey's lead reseacher, Billy Pidgeon. Today, game industry analysts from the Zelos Group released findings that paint an interesting-but-complicated picture of today's typical console gamer. - Game rentals add to the industry's overall bottom line. The study reports that about one third of respondents indicate that they rent games and these users have a high propensity to use rentals as a means to inform purchase decisions. Hardcore gamers are more likely to rent games than their avid and casual gamer counterparts. Almost half of hardcore gamers indicate they rent at least one game a month, and almost 20 percent say they rent five or more. GS: What is driving the increased reliance or interest in renting games? Is it high retail prices? Do rentals steal revenues from retail sales or do rentals compliment and drive sales? BP: Rental is a reliable and inexpensive method to try a game before buying it. Rental is a negative for inferior games and for short games that can be easily finished within a rental period and offer little replay value. More evidence of the DVD boom came from the video rental industry. As of July 21, consumer spending on DVD rentals surpassed spending on DVD rentals for all of last year, according to the Video Software Dealers Association, a trade group based in Encino, Calif. For the weeks ended Jan. 6 through July 21 — a 29-week period — rental revenues hit $1.47 billion, an increase of $7 million or 5 percent over the $1.4 billion revenue for all of last year, according to the association. PricewaterhouseCoopers LLC And by 2007, the company forecasts, software and hardware for games will be worth about $56 billion in North America alone. Put simply, video gaming is the world's fastest growing form of entertainment. "Nobody would be in this business if they weren't making money," says Lisa Webber, Microsoft Canada's marketing manager of PC games. There are more profits on the horizon. Technological advances in computer chip development enable companies to put faster console systems and games with better graphics out year after year, so consumers keep having to upgrade their systems and buy updated titles if they want to enjoy the latest and greatest. Currently, Sony, Microsoft and Nintendo dominate the console industry. They sell their systems at cost or even at a loss, and then make their profits on the games. IP: Logged |
